My client a mid-sized pharma company based in Berkshire is seeking a Local Safety Officer (LSO) who will be responsible for managing pharmacovigilance (PV) activities ensuring compliance with local and global PV regulations.

* Enter adverse event reports into safety databases (e.g. Argus / Global Intake Tool) under supervision
* Manage the local safety mailbox and process spontaneous safety reports from healthcare professionals, patients, and other sources
* Coordinate product quality complaints with the regional Quality team.Support signal detection activities and escalate local safety signals to global teams
* Respond to safety-related requests from regulatory authorities and patient associations.
* Conduct local literature screening for safety-relevant information not covered in global searches
* Review and maintain local SOPs and contribute to global SOP reviews impacting PV.
* Oversee aggregate reports (PSURs, DSURs), safety variations, and Risk Management Plans (RMPs)
* Collaborate cross-functionally with medical, regulatory, quality, clinical, and commercial teams
* Participate in audits, inspections, and ensure CAPAs are implemented effectively
* Deliver basic PV training to new staff and external service providers
* Ensure continuity of local PV activities, including out-of-hours coverage and business continuity planning.
